Output 583863d3fd24ece5774f73b3e26a166388a1047c1e4a94dafd98c67e456accdb:0

value
2689208
script pubkey
OP_0 OP_PUSHBYTES_20 cac3b16fd58b7e12448f79bfef1f819936226325
address
bc1qetpmzm743dlpy3y00xl778upnymzyce9azt2s6
transaction
583863d3fd24ece5774f73b3e26a166388a1047c1e4a94dafd98c67e456accdb